Moscow exploits Mideast war to sideline Ukraine.

The Kremlin is leveraging escalating Middle Eastern hostilities to divert international focus from the Ukrainian front. While branding Western-led strikes as unprovoked aggression, Moscow is simultaneously insulating its own military by domesticating drone production. For the UK and Europe, this regional distraction risks draining vital diplomatic resources previously earmarked for Kyiv. With energy markets volatile, Russia aims to exploit this instability to secure a strategic advantage and force a favorable settlement in the ongoing European conflict.
